What Was Coinbase Pro?

Coinbase Pro was an advanced cryptocurrency trading platform associated with Coinbase. It provided a more detailed trading interface than the standard Coinbase experience.

Users could access market information, trading pairs, order books, and various trading tools.

The platform was ultimately discontinued, with Coinbase moving advanced trading functionality into its current trading experience.

Watch for Phishing Attempts

Cryptocurrency accounts are frequent targets for phishing attacks.

A fraudulent website may imitate a familiar Coinbase login screen and attempt to collect your username, password, authentication code, or other sensitive information.

Be especially cautious if a page claims that your account will be suspended unless you immediately provide additional credentials.

What If You Cannot Access Your Account?

If you previously used Coinbase Pro and are unsure how to access your current account, begin with the current Coinbase account-recovery and support process.

Do not rely on third-party "recovery agents" who ask for passwords, authentication codes, private keys, or cryptocurrency payments.

A legitimate support process should not require you to disclose confidential account credentials.
